High Elf vs. Wood Elf

What's the Difference?

High Elves and Wood Elves are both elven races known for their grace, agility, and connection to nature. However, High Elves are typically more refined and sophisticated, often living in grand cities and excelling in magic and craftsmanship. On the other hand, Wood Elves are more in tune with the natural world, living in the forests and possessing a deep understanding of plants and animals. While High Elves may be seen as more elegant and aloof, Wood Elves are often portrayed as more down-to-earth and wild. Ultimately, both races share a deep respect for nature and a strong sense of pride in their elven heritage.

Further Detail

Physical Attributes

High Elves and Wood Elves are two distinct races commonly found in fantasy literature. High Elves are often depicted as tall and slender, with fair skin and delicate features. They are known for their graceful movements and ethereal beauty. In contrast, Wood Elves are usually shorter and more muscular, with tanned skin and a rugged appearance. They are often described as being more in tune with nature, blending seamlessly into their forest surroundings.

Cultural Background

High Elves are typically portrayed as sophisticated and refined beings, with a deep connection to magic and the arts. They are known for their advanced knowledge of arcane spells and their elegant craftsmanship. Wood Elves, on the other hand, are often depicted as more primal and tribal in nature. They have a strong bond with the natural world and are skilled hunters and trackers. Their culture revolves around living in harmony with the forest and its inhabitants.

Combat Skills

High Elves are renowned for their prowess in combat, often excelling in swordsmanship and archery. They are skilled warriors who can wield magic in battle, making them formidable opponents. Wood Elves, on the other hand, are masters of guerrilla warfare and stealth tactics. They are experts at moving unseen through the forest and launching surprise attacks on their enemies. While High Elves may rely on their magical abilities, Wood Elves prefer to use their knowledge of the land to gain the upper hand in combat.

Relationship with Other Races

High Elves are often portrayed as aloof and arrogant, looking down upon other races as inferior. They have a sense of superiority due to their long lifespan and advanced civilization. Wood Elves, on the other hand, are more welcoming and open-minded towards other races. They are known to form alliances with humans, dwarves, and other creatures to protect their forest homes. Wood Elves value cooperation and unity in the face of external threats.

Magical Abilities

High Elves have a deep connection to magic, with many individuals possessing powerful spellcasting abilities. They are skilled in manipulating the elements and casting enchantments to aid them in various tasks. Wood Elves, on the other hand, have a more subtle approach to magic. They are attuned to the natural energies of the forest and can communicate with animals and plants. Wood Elves use their magical abilities to heal the land and protect it from harm.

Role in Society

High Elves often hold positions of power and influence in their societies, with many serving as rulers, scholars, or advisors. They are seen as the pinnacle of elven civilization, guiding their people towards prosperity and enlightenment. Wood Elves, on the other hand, have a more communal society, with decisions being made collectively by the elders of the tribe. They prioritize the well-being of the forest and its inhabitants above all else, living in harmony with nature.
